Courtyard Scottsdale North features an outdoor pool with sun terrace and free Wi-Fi throughout the hotel. It is located 1 mile from TPC Scottsdale and 2 miles from Scottsdale Airport. All rooms at Courtyard Scottsdale North feature flat-screen cable TVs with pay-per-view movies. Every room has an en suite bathroom hot drink facilities and a well-lit work desk. The Courtyard Café is open for breakfast and there is a 24-hour on-site market. There are also several restaurants and cafés within a short walk of the hotel. Guests can enjoy convenient access to excellent local golf and shopping. The Promenade Shopping Center is just 400 metres away and there are more than a dozen golf courses within 5 miles. Courtyard Scottsdale North is located off 101 Freeway and is 18 miles from Phoenix International Airport.

“The entire experience was a solid okay - the value might not be there but it's okay. I usually travel to Scottsdale for business so stay often at hotels in the nearby area. I will have nothing but absolutely great things about the staff, from the front desk, to the cleaning crew, to the bartender - all of them were fantastic and made me feel incredibly welcome. My only reason for the 3 star is the value proposition. I'm definitely aware that this is an older building, but it is hard to justify the room rate compared to the Hyatt down the street. I stayed in 155 during my time - the vaulted ceilings were a surprise. Not bad, just weird. It kinda made the room feel smaller. I was bumped to a two-bed room despite traveling solo (and not bad either, I don't mind). It just felt like a smaller room with all the desk/tv/etc on one side of the room. The vinyl flooring didn't make me think it was worth the price I was being charged either -part of the flooring in the bathroom was bowing up and you could feel it flexing when you stepped on it. Location was pretty convenient, with it's own light off Scottsdale road, near the Loop 101. It was a very solid okay. The TV service worked better than the Hyatt or Extended Stay America ever did which was a surprise. I would definitely consider the Hyatt over this if the price is competitive, but it did still have a little charm to it, only enhanced by the staff. 4/3/23 edit: 3 stars is probably too harsh for an "okay" experience so I bumped it up to 4. It really was just okay for the value.”
